Holland and Barrett The City

Holland and Barrett has 153 open branches near The City. Here you'll find a list of Holland and Barrett locations in the area.

Holland and Barrett Brixton

Open: 8:00 am - 8:00 pm3.63 mi

Holland and Barrett St Johns Wood

Open: 9:00 am - 6:00 pm3.73 mi

Holland and Barrett O2 Arena, London

Open: 10:00 am - 8:00 pm4.10 mi

Holland and Barrett Queensway, London

Open: 10:00 am - 8:00 pm4.13 mi

Holland and Barrett Westfield Stratford City

Open: 9:00 am - 9:00 pm4.27 mi

Holland and Barrett Swiss Cottage

Open: 9:00 am - 7:00 pm4.32 mi